Featured
- Get link
- X
- Other Apps
Implementing a Template and Design with Refinery CMS: A Comprehensive Guide
Implementing a Template and Design with Refinery CMS: A Comprehensive Guide
Introduction
Refinery CMS is a sturdy aImplementing a Template and Design with Refinery CMS: A Comprehensive Guide
Introduction
Refinery CMS is a sturdy and patron-pleasant content
material material manipulate system built on Ruby on Rails. One of its key
strengths is its flexibility almost about implementing custom templates and
designs. In this article, we are able to explore the manner of imposing a
template and layout in Refinery CMS, helping you create a website that isn't
always simplest practical but additionally visually appealing.
Choosing a Template
Before you could start customizing your internet website
online's layout in Refinery CMS, you need to choose a template that aligns
collectively together with your vision. You can pick out from current templates
or create a custom one from scratch.
Using Existing Templates: Refinery CMS gives quite a number
of pre-designed templates that you can use as a place to start. These templates
are fairly customizable, permitting you to modify colorations, fonts, and
format to suit your brand.
Creating a Custom Template: If you have got a completely
unique layout in thoughts, you may create a custom template. This method
involves writing HTML, CSS, and JavaScript to outline the shape, fashion, and
capability of your internet site online. The template is commonly organized
into layout files, partials, and property.
Integrating the Template
Once you've got your template ready, you could need to
combine it into your Refinery CMS undertaking. Here's the way to do it:
Layouts: In Refinery CMS, layouts are responsible for
defining the shape of your internet website online. You can create a custom
format by using manner of including a latest format report within the
app/views/layouts listing. Refinery CMS layouts use stylish ERB (Embedded Ruby)
templates, so you can embed dynamic content material cloth using Ruby code.
Partials: Partials are reusable quantities of code that can
be blanketed in more than one pages. For example, you would possibly have a
header and footer partial. Create and area these partials within the
app/views/shared directory, making it much less difficult to keep steady layout
elements in the course of your internet web page.
Styling: CSS performs a pivotal function to your web
website's design. Link your CSS documents in your format to make certain your
styles are applied globally. Refinery CMS makes use of the asset pipeline to
control belongings like stylesheets and JavaScript files, making it clean to
put together and serve those property.
Customizing the Design
Refinery CMS gives numerous ways to customize your website's
layout:
Themable Extensions: Refinery CMS helps themable extensions,
which can be pre-packaged format problem subjects you may install and
configure. These extensions make it smooth to provide your net website online a
sparkling look without beginning from scratch.
Admin Interface: Refinery CMS provides an easy-to-use admin
interface that permits you to change design factors along side colors, fonts,
and logos with out diving into the code. This is a exquisite alternative for
users who are not relaxed with coding however want to make layout changes.
HTML and CSS: For those secure with net development,
immediately enhancing the HTML and CSS of your template offers you full
manipulate over the format. You can regulate the layout, typography, colors,
and extra to wholesome your logo identity.
Responsive Design
In modern-day cell-centric worldwide, responsive layout is
essential. Refinery CMS supports responsive layout by means of the usage of
permitting you to create layouts that adapt to unique display screen sizes. You
can use CSS media queries to define patterns for diverse gadgets, making sure a
persevering with consumer enjoy on computer systems, drugs, and smartphones.
Testing and Optimization
After implementing your template and layout, it is essential
to thoroughly test your website to make sure it capabilities efficiently and
looks top notch on severa gadgets and browsers. Pay interest to elements like
net web page load times, photo optimization, and user experience. Refinery CMS
gives equipment for ordinary performance optimization, including caching and
asset minification, to beautify the velocity and performance of your internet
site.
Backup and Version Control
Maintaining backups and version control of your Refinery CMS
venture is critical, particularly whilst making layout adjustments. Utilize
model manage systems like Git to tune and control changes for your codebase.
Regularly returned up your internet site's information to save you data loss in
case of unexpected troubles.
Conclusion
Refinery CMS empowers you to create a net site with a custom
template and format that absolutely fits your logo and goals. Whether you're
the usage of present templates, constructing a custom format from scratch, or
making format changes thru the admin interface, Refinery CMS offers the power
and equipment you need to carry your vision to existence. Keep in mind that
design is an ongoing process, and ordinary updates and optimizations will help
you preserve a complicated and attractive online presence. With Refinery CMS, your
website can integrate capability and aesthetics to create a brilliant online
experience.nd patron-pleasant content
material material manipulate system built on Ruby on Rails. One of its key
strengths is its flexibility almost about implementing custom templates and
designs. In this article, we are able to explore the manner of imposing a
template and layout in Refinery CMS, helping you create a website that isn't
always simplest practical but additionally visually appealing.
Choosing a Template
Before you could start customizing your internet website
online's layout in Refinery CMS, you need to choose a template that aligns
collectively together with your vision. You can pick out from current templates
or create a custom one from scratch.
Using Existing Templates: Refinery CMS gives quite a number
of pre-designed templates that you can use as a place to start. These templates
are fairly customizable, permitting you to modify colorations, fonts, and
format to suit your brand.
Creating a Custom Template: If you have got a completely
unique layout in thoughts, you may create a custom template. This method
involves writing HTML, CSS, and JavaScript to outline the shape, fashion, and
capability of your internet site online. The template is commonly organized
into layout files, partials, and property.
Integrating the Template
Once you've got your template ready, you could need to
combine it into your Refinery CMS undertaking. Here's the way to do it:
Layouts: In Refinery CMS, layouts are responsible for
defining the shape of your internet website online. You can create a custom
format by using manner of including a latest format report within the
app/views/layouts listing. Refinery CMS layouts use stylish ERB (Embedded Ruby)
templates, so you can embed dynamic content material cloth using Ruby code.
Partials: Partials are reusable quantities of code that can
be blanketed in more than one pages. For example, you would possibly have a
header and footer partial. Create and area these partials within the
app/views/shared directory, making it much less difficult to keep steady layout
elements in the course of your internet web page.
Styling: CSS performs a pivotal function to your web
website's design. Link your CSS documents in your format to make certain your
styles are applied globally. Refinery CMS makes use of the asset pipeline to
control belongings like stylesheets and JavaScript files, making it clean to
put together and serve those property.
Customizing the Design
Refinery CMS gives numerous ways to customize your website's
layout:
Themable Extensions: Refinery CMS helps themable extensions,
which can be pre-packaged format problem subjects you may install and
configure. These extensions make it smooth to provide your net website online a
sparkling look without beginning from scratch.
Admin Interface: Refinery CMS provides an easy-to-use admin
interface that permits you to change design factors along side colors, fonts,
and logos with out diving into the code. This is a exquisite alternative for
users who are not relaxed with coding however want to make layout changes.
HTML and CSS: For those secure with net development,
immediately enhancing the HTML and CSS of your template offers you full
manipulate over the format. You can regulate the layout, typography, colors,
and extra to wholesome your logo identity.
Responsive Design
In modern-day cell-centric worldwide, responsive layout is
essential. Refinery CMS supports responsive layout by means of the usage of
permitting you to create layouts that adapt to unique display screen sizes. You
can use CSS media queries to define patterns for diverse gadgets, making sure a
persevering with consumer enjoy on computer systems, drugs, and smartphones.
Testing and Optimization
After implementing your template and layout, it is essential
to thoroughly test your website to make sure it capabilities efficiently and
looks top notch on severa gadgets and browsers. Pay interest to elements like
net web page load times, photo optimization, and user experience. Refinery CMS
gives equipment for ordinary performance optimization, including caching and
asset minification, to beautify the velocity and performance of your internet
site.
Backup and Version Control
Maintaining backups and version control of your Refinery CMS
venture is critical, particularly whilst making layout adjustments. Utilize
model manage systems like Git to tune and control changes for your codebase.
Regularly returned up your internet site's information to save you data loss in
case of unexpected troubles.
Conclusion
Refinery CMS empowers you to create a net site with a custom
template and format that absolutely fits your logo and goals. Whether you're
the usage of present templates, constructing a custom format from scratch, or
making format changes thru the admin interface, Refinery CMS offers the power
and equipment you need to carry your vision to existence. Keep in mind that
design is an ongoing process, and ordinary updates and optimizations will help
you preserve a complicated and attractive online presence. With Refinery CMS, your
website can integrate capability and aesthetics to create a brilliant online
experience.
- Get link
- X
- Other Apps
Popular Posts
Badly designed contracts fate public IT projects to failure
- Get link
- X
- Other Apps